Centralized to User Website Design Principles
A powerful user-centered website design prioritizes the needs and expectations of its audience. This means concentrating on user research, understanding their behavior and driving forces, and then developing a website that is intuitive, easy to use, and interesting.
Here are some key principles of user-centered design:
* **Make it Easy to Find Information:** Users should be able to quickly find the data they need.
* **Keep It Simple:** Avoid complicated language. Use clear and succinct language that is easy to understand.
* **Provide a Positive User Experience:** The website should be pleasurable to use. Make it attractive.
* **Test and Iterate:** Continuously test the website with users and make adjustments based on their feedback.

Transforming Your Vision: The Website Design Process
Once the brainstorming and planning stages are complete, it's time to develop your website design into a tangible reality. This stage involves a collaborative process where designers implement your ideas into a visual masterpiece.
The initial step is usually creating wireframes, which serve the basic structure and layout of your website. These blueprints help to visualize the placement of elements such as menus, navigation bars, and content areas. Then, designers create mockups, which are more detailed representations of the website's design, showcasing colors, typography, and imagery.
During this phase, it's crucial to gather feedback from stakeholders and make any necessary revisions before moving on to the development stage.
The website development process involves transforming the approved design into a functional website. This often involves coding the website in HTML, CSS, and JavaScript, ensuring it is responsive across different devices and platforms. Simultaneously, content is populated onto the website, completing the transformation from concept to a fully functional online presence.
